As we all know, Mars is the nearest neighbor of the earth, the most pleasant planet in the solar system besides the earth, and the most suitable planet for interstellar migration discovered by human beings so far.
According to the current exploration results and various theoretical studies, in ancient times, Mars was a world with humid climate and ecological environment suitable for life reproduction. The atmosphere was denser than it is now. There were vast oceans, scattered lakes, trickling rivers and alluvial fans formed by flooding on its surface. At that time, Mars was just as suitable as the earth The existence of life.
But after ancient times, Mars changed from a vibrant planet to a dead one. According to the analysis, the root cause is the cooling inside Mars. When Mars cooled down, the inner core stopped flowing, resulting in the loss of magnetism. The fierce solar wind directly blows on the surface of Mars, making the air of Mars drift into space. Then with the loss of water evaporation, there is no basis for the existence of life.
In theory, however, we can transform the Martian environment into a ”blue planet” so that Mars is suitable for human survival. The solution is to heat Mars and make it ”live”.
Scientists have come up with a variety of solutions for how to heat Mars quickly.
For example, use a mirror to reflect sunlight. As you may have seen in science fiction, the principle of this method is not magical. It is to build a large number of giant Myra mirrors on the orbit. How big is it? It's about 250 kilometers wide. It can cover Lake Michigan directly. Since the whole project weighs nearly 200000 tons, the construction process can only be completed in space. Set up a mirror 210000 kilometers away from Mars, and the reflected sunlight will be enough to melt the carbon dioxide on Mars and activate the greenhouse effect. In terms of current technology, this scheme has great feasibility.
Another option is to throw a meteor at Mars. If we can catch or redirect an asteroid or comet flying through the solar system, maybe we can let it fall to Mars and burn and release a lot of greenhouse gases in the atmosphere. Similar to throwing a nuclear weapon, a more effective way is to throw a bunch of 10 billion tons of asteroids or comets directly at Mars, which will increase the temperature by about 5 degrees Fahrenheit.
